    Trump and Xi talk on TikTok, US-China trade

    On Thursday, Trump instructed Fox Information it appeared like China had permitted a deal to vary possession of video-sharing app TikTok.

    The US president had on Tuesday introduced that a deal was struck that may preserve the app working in america, transferring its US property to US homeowners.

    “We had an excellent assembly the opposite day, and it feels like they’ve permitted TikTok.”

    A deal for the app, which has 170 million US customers, is a breakthrough between the 2 largest economies.

    Trump has repeatedly postpone a ban towards TikTok below a regulation designed to drive the app’s sale from its Chinese language mum or dad firm, ByteDance, for nationwide safety causes.

    US and Chinese language officers announced the deal in principle in Madrid following trade talks, however didn’t give particulars or reply key questions then. The phrases of the deal have been additionally not disclosed, however “the business phrases have been agreed upon”.

    US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ent stated on the time that the target of the deal could be to change to American possession.

    The US president, talking within the UK on Thursday, stated the TikTok deal could be “owned by all American buyers, and really wealthy individuals and corporations”.

    “Very, very straight, very authentic firms and actually firms that love America, so they are going to be proudly owning it,” he stated.

    He additionally stated that his relationship with China is “excellent”.

    “You already know, we’ve a commerce take care of them, we had an excellent assembly the opposite day.”
